Confucius And Western Religion

Much of Eastern thought has been influenced by the teachings of Confucius. The philosophical views of Confucius are similar to the teachings of western religion in the area of philosophical ethics.

There are certain beliefs in Confucianism that set the ground work for understanding right from wrong. To better understand the beliefs of Confucius, we must first examine the basic premises. The first concept is that of Jen. Jen is the virtue of humanity, so to speak. The five things that make Jen up are the levels of respect for relationships within a community or household. First of all, there must be respect for ruler and minister, father and son, husband and wife, elder and younger brother, and friend and friend. By examining the way in which personal relationships work, Confucius set the ground work for a successful society. Confucius wanted to redefine the beliefs that the Chinese people had by creating a moral template to follow. By changing the way the Chinese people viewed their relationships with the world and one another, he could build a better society and government.
